This quiz: 7 point(s) possible Quiz: Exam 3 Chapter 4 Question 5 of 7 This question: 1 point(s) possible Submit quiz Next question Use the data in the following table, which lists drive-thru order accuracy at popular fast food chains. Assume that orders are randomly selected from those included in the table. Drive-thru Restaurant A B C D Order Accurate 319 267 244 141 Order Not Accurate 40 55 33 17 If three different orders are selected, find the probability that they are all from Restaurant D.
